About the Role
Our client is a fast-growing marketing agency serving over 150 home service businesses. They specialize in performance-driven campaigns and are heavily investing in AI and automation to improve lead generation, tracking accuracy, and operational efficiency.
They are looking for a hands-on Full Stack Engineer with proven experience in marketing/ad tech environments to build and scale internal systems that directly support campaign performance and revenue operations.
This is a builder role, not a strategy-only position.
You will develop internal tools, integrate AI into marketing workflows, and improve how the agency operates across ad platforms, tracking systems, and CRM-driven pipelines.
You’ll work closely with leadership, media buyers, and operators to turn ideas into production-ready systems that directly impact campaign performance and lead conversion.
Key Responsibilities
1. Internal Tool Development (Primary Focus)
- Build and deploy internal tools using Next.js, React, and Python
- Develop marketing dashboards, reporting systems, and operational tools
- Replace manual workflows with scalable, automated solutions
2. Marketing Data, Tracking & Attribution (Core Focus)
- Implement and optimize Meta Pixel and Conversion API (CAPI)
- Ensure accurate event tracking, deduplication, and attribution
- Build pipelines connecting ad platforms → backend systems → dashboards
- Develop reporting systems that enable campaign optimization (ROAS, CPL, conversion quality)
3. AI Integration in Marketing Workflows
- Apply AI to real marketing use cases such as:
- Ad copy and creative generation
- Lead scoring and qualification
- Campaign insights and reporting automation
- Work with APIs such as OpenAI and similar AI platforms
- Build AI systems embedded into live marketing and operational workflows
4. CRM & Lead Lifecycle Automation (Critical)
- Integrate and automate CRM systems such as GoHighLevel, Close CRM, HubSpot, or similar
- Build systems connecting lead capture → CRM → follow-ups → conversion tracking
- Implement automations including lead routing, pipeline management, and conversion syncing (offline events/CAPI)
- Ensure data consistency between ad platforms and CRM outcomes
5. Rapid Execution & Iteration
- Ship quickly, test, and iterate based on real campaign data
- Collaborate with media buyers to solve campaign and operational bottlenecks
- Continuously improve systems that impact marketing performance and efficiency
